THE ALBANIAN QUESTION.
MEDITERRANEAN EQUILIBRIUM. By Telegraph—Press Association—Copyright Romo, Juno 15. Signor Prinetti denies that tlio Albanian question has croatod difficulties between Italy and Austria. Italy’s alliances and friendship, ho said, were sufficient to prevent tho Mediterranean equilibrium being further altered to her detriment.
